Q96125: 3COM: Conversion to Mail 3.0 Windows Client Fails

The information in this article applies to:

- Microsoft Mail Gateway to 3Com 3+Mail, version 3.0 
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------

SYMPTOMS
========

An attempt to use the Conversion Utility from 3Com 3+Mail for Microsoft Mail for
PC Networks version 3.0 with Microsoft Mail for Windows version 3.0 does not
work properly. Messages are missing and folders are incomplete.

CAUSE
=====

The Conversion Utility was written for version 2.1 of the Microsoft Mail
database architecture. It does not place the folders into the Windows client
Mail Message File (.MMF).

RESOLUTION
==========

Use the MS-DOS client to determine if the folders have been converted. The
Conversion Utility can convert the folders correctly but has not placed the
folders into the Windows client .MMF file.

If this is the case, use the Windows-based CONVERT.EXE program, provided with
Microsoft Mail version 3.0, to convert the MS-DOS client folders into Windows
folders.

After you run CONVERT.EXE, if the folders do not appear in the Windows client,
perform the following five steps to regenerate the folders in the MS-DOS
client:

1. Archive the folders

2. Delete the folders

3. Recreate the folders

4. Restore the archive

5. Use the CONVERT.EXE program to move the folders into the .MMF file
